Exposure ~ Voltage 2.5

150 %

140 kV

100 %

120 kV

40 %

80 kV

Rel. Dose

Voltage

mAs x 2.5 at 80 kV

mA adaptation at 120 kV:

(body weight [kg] + 5) x f = mAs

f = 1 (chest), 1.5 (abdomen), 5 (head)

Technology Assessment Institute: Summit on CT Dose

isotropic scanning technique for CTA

caveat: thin slices with 4-slice CT scanners

arterial phase: bolus tracking

scanning time dependent on slice thickness,

pitch, scanner type – influences amount and

injection speed of CM
